Power Plant<\/span><\/h5><p class=\"MsoNormal\"><span lang=\"EN-US\">Electricity begins at a power plant. Power plants can use coal, natural gas, nuclear energy, or renewable sources like solar, wind, or hydropower. These plants generate electricity at very high voltages to allow efficient transmission over long distances.<\/span><\/p><h5><span lang=\"EN-US\">2. Transmission <\/span><span lang=\"EN-US\">Lines<\/span><\/h5><p class=\"MsoNormal\"><span lang=\"EN-US\">Electricity travels through high-voltage transmission lines supported by tall towers. These lines carry electricity across cities and regions. The high voltage reduces energy loss during transport.<\/span><\/p><h5><span lang=\"EN-US\">3. Substation<\/span><\/h5><p class=\"MsoNormal\"><span lang=\"EN-US\">At substations, the voltage of electricity is reduced using transformers. This makes it safer for distribution to local areas and prepares it for use in neighborhoods.<\/span><\/p><h5><span lang=\"EN-US\">4. Distribution Lines<\/span><\/h5><p><span lang=\"EN-US\">Electricity moves through distribution lines, usually mounted on poles. These carry lower voltage electricity into residential and commercial areas.<\/span><\/p><h5><span lang=\"EN-US\">5. Transformer<\/span><\/h5><p class=\"MsoNormal\"><span lang=\"EN-US\">A neighborhood transformer further reduces the voltage to a level safe for home use (typically around 220 volts in the Philippines). This ensures appliances can operate safely.<\/span><\/p><h5><span lang=\"EN-US\">6. Service Drop<\/span><\/h5><p class=\"MsoNormal\"><span lang=\"EN-US\">The service drop consists of wires that connect the distribution line to your home. These wires deliver electricity directly to your house.<\/span><\/p><h5><span lang=\"EN-US\">7. Electric Meter<\/span><\/h5><p class=\"MsoNormal\"><span lang=\"EN-US\">The electric meter measures how much electricity your household consumes. This reading is used by utility companies to calculate your bill.<\/span><\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t<div class=\"elementor-element elementor-element-54bbae4 e-con-full e-flex e-con e-child\" data-id=\"54bbae4\" data-element_type=\"container\" data-e-type=\"container\">\n\t\t\t\t<div class=\"elementor-element elementor-element-97c61e2 e-transform elementor-widget elementor-widget-theme-post-featured-image elementor-widget-image\" data-id=\"97c61e2\" data-element_type=\"widget\" data-e-type=\"widget\" data-settings=\"{&quot;_transform_scale_effect_hover&quot;:{&quot;unit&quot;:&quot;px&quot;,&quot;size&quot;:2,&quot;sizes&quot;:[]},&quot;_transform_scale_effect_hover_tablet&quot;:{&quot;unit&quot;:&quot;px&quot;,&quot;size&quot;:&quot;&quot;,&quot;sizes&quot;:[]},&quot;_transform_scale_effect_hover_mobile&quot;:{&quot;unit&quot;:&quot;px&quot;,&quot;size&quot;:&quot;&quot;,&quot;sizes&quot;:[]}}\" data-widget_type=\"theme-post-featured-image.default\">\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<img fetchpriority=\"high\" decoding=\"async\" width=\"1024\" height=\"683\" src=\"https:\/\/aneco.ph\/wp-content\/uploads\/2026\/03\/How-Electricity-Gets-Into-Your-Home-title.png\" class=\"attachment-large size-large wp-image-4841\" alt=\"\" \/>\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t","protected":false},"excerpt":{"rendered":"<p>1.
